Burmese curry refers to a diverse array of dishes in Burmese cuisine that consist of protein or vegetables simmered or stewed in an base of aromatics. Well - I had a go at cooking a Burmese style Chicken curry.I have to admit that cooking this dish was very much an Indian/Chinese fusion experience: its effectively a Punjabi-style Chicken dish - but without tomatoes or peppers - and instead: coconut milk and besan (gram flour) with a dash of Thai sauce at the finish.
